In conversations with colleagues, clients or your team: do you want to get to the heart of the matter, stay in control and bring the other person with you? With the right conversation techniques, you consciously steer every conversation towards your objective, even when emotions run high or resistance arises.
In the Conversation Techniques course you work on the skills you need to conduct conversations purposefully. You learn how to get to the heart of the matter, how to keep the conversation on track when emotions run high and how to make your point without losing sight of the other person.
What the Communication Skills course is all about how you communicate, the focus here is on what you want to achieve in a conversation and how to work towards that deliberately. You will gain insight into the communication process, into verbal, non-verbal and paralinguistic signals, and into what is at play beneath the surface of a conversation. You will use McClelland's iceberg theory as a framework for better interpreting behaviour, beliefs and emotions.
The course is mainly practical in its set-up. You practise conversational techniques, simulate recognisable situations and receive immediate feedback. You are also introduced to a number of models that help you understand conversations better and influence them more effectively. In this way you build up a set of techniques that you can apply straight away in your own working practice.

After this course you are aware of your own qualities and pitfalls, and you know what impact they have on a conversation. You steer conversations towards the goal you have in mind, and you keep or regain control when necessary.
You recognise resistance in yourself and in the other person, and you know how to deal with it constructively. You also listen more effectively, with an eye for the other person's experience and frame of reference.
You see through your own communication patterns and their effect on others, you use targeted conversation techniques to achieve your objective, you stay in control even when emotions or resistance run high, you listen more closely, ask better follow-up questions and prevent misunderstandings, and you handle difficult conversations. Such as feedback or bad-news conversations. With more calm and clarity.
